The following distillation results for crude oil to 50% volume distillate, with (32) API gravity Volume percent Temperature(°F) 10 20 30 40 50 60 70 80 85 90 62 144 200 344 437 511 623 717 822 843 888 Calculate the A. Volume Average Boiling Point and Weight Average Boiling Point. B. Draw the predicted TBP curve C. Evaluate the crude oil according to Flash point evaluation
